What are the ways of Portfolio Management in Kotak Life ULIP Plan?

Portfolio management analyses markets, predicts behaviour, and finds extraordinary investment opportunities. When you invest in Kotak e-Invest plan, you will find various types of portfolio management. All of them come with the purpose of reducing risks and increasing gains. Understand the different portfolio management types to know which is the best for you.

  • Active Portfolio Management

It involves a fund manager or a team of fund managers and investment analysts monitoring the market. They evaluate securities and make predictions about market patterns. Asset selection depends on ratio analysis and different investment methodologies.

The portfolio manager takes all final decisions regarding purchase and selling. Therefore, they play a crucial role in active portfolio management. Sometimes active portfolio management can outperform or underperform the market averages.

It is ideal for investors who plan to diversify their portfolios. But they also need to be ready to take risks. It is also perfect for investors who don’t have enough time to manage their assets.

  • Passive Portfolio Management

When you choose to invest in Kotak e-Invest plan, you can also go for passive portfolio management. The style revolves around mimicking the benchmark index to which the portfolio is tied. It involves lower spending because there’s no need to select securities, rebalance holdings, or fix asset allocation levels.

Investors who want to subject their investments to market fluctuations must go for passive portfolio management. They are more volatile than active portfolio management. Moreover, investors should be ready to see larger swings because the portfolio only tracks an index.

  • Discretionary Portfolio Management

In discretionary portfolio management, every decision is made by the portfolio manager without consulting the investor. Hedge funds and mutual funds are run using this type of portfolio management style. Any investor who lacks the knowledge to become successful will benefit from this type of portfolio management.

But relying on someone else to make all investment decisions also has downsides. The portfolio manager might not match your risk tolerances while making decisions. The manager might try to play safer or be more aggressive than you.

  • Non-Discretionary Portfolio Management

In non-discretionary portfolio management, the portfolio manager plays the role of a consultant. They will offer advice to the investors and discuss the positive aspects of each decision. They will help the investor make the right choice while selecting the assets or securities to invest in.

This type of portfolio management offers a lot more freedom to the investor. They will be able to make decisions under the guidance of professionals. Investors with investing knowledge and the time to manage their portfolio must choose non-discretionary portfolio management.
